The lyrics of "Avalanche" are built around the central refrain, which is repeated seven times in succession toward the track's conclusion. This repetition emphasizes a total, inevitable collapse.

The song reflects Zola Jesus’s broader artistic philosophy: finding growth and "truth in discomfort". The imagery of an avalanche suggests a natural force that is both overwhelming and cleansing, mirroring her belief that "pain is the path to transcendence". Zola Jesus - Avalanche

Reimagined for her 2013 album Versions , this arrangement strips away the electronic beats in favor of an evocative string score by JG Thirlwell . The slower pacing transforms the track into a "hair-raising power ballad," imbuing the melody with aching warmth and a more vulnerable, tentative vocal performance. The narrator "grasps at" and eventually "accepts" the fleeting memory of someone lost. The lyrics "Fill my heart my soul with fire / And I won’t know who you are" suggest a state of intense, almost destructive emotion that leads to a loss of identity or recognition.
